Output c3c21267226dc793dc8578b5273631f9fbee76658120b52efe69b3fdf089919a:0

value
84213
script pubkey
OP_HASH160 OP_PUSHBYTES_20 725959ca0e65c4a6d653220dce6659b35800f846 OP_EQUAL
address
3C7dzcNR6qvyhwua7vqK1o76jVtCLc1XwY
transaction
c3c21267226dc793dc8578b5273631f9fbee76658120b52efe69b3fdf089919a
confirmations
215053
spent
true